    All Music Guide Review

    Country-rock chock full of blue-collar charm, Livin' or Dyin' is Jack Ingram's take on life after years of being in the road. While he covers Guy Clark's "Rite Ballou" and Jimmie Dale Gilmore's "Dallas," he makes them both sound like originals. Full of rockabilly guitar licks, Ingram songwriting shows that he has done his lessons and is now ready to graduate. "Imitation of Love" even comes across as an honest-to-goodness pop tune. Livin' or Dyin' is a great statement from one of country-rock's finest rising stars. ~ James Chrispell, All Music Guide
